Feeling overwhelmed by the thought of migrating your website to a new host? With the right approach, you can move everything smoothly and keep your site running without a hitch.  

Maybe you’re looking for better performance, more features, or just a better deal—whatever the reason, follow these steps for a seamless transition with minimal downtime.  

Step 1: Back Up Your Website

Website migration service. Chaing website structure, content and creating new user experience for better search ranking, vector illustration web banner.

The first and most important step before starting your site migration is creating a complete backup. This ensures you have a copy of your site’s files and data in case anything goes wrong during the website migration process. You should back up all your website files, databases, and any associated email accounts.

Most control panels offer built-in tools to generate a full website backup. You can also use an FTP client to manually back up your files, which allows you to transfer them to your computer. Once you’ve saved everything, you’re ready to proceed with the hosting migration.

Step 2: Choose a New Web Host

If you haven’t selected a new web host yet, now is the time to research options that suit your needs for performance, uptime, and support. You can also use platforms like www.thehostbroker.com to help identify potential web hosting providers.  

When evaluating your options, check whether the new hosting provider offers free website migration services, as this can make the web hosting migration process much easier. Be sure to verify that the new hosting service supports the necessary features and software your website relies on.

Step 3: Set Up Your New Hosting Account

Once you’ve selected your new host, sign up for the appropriate hosting plan and set up your new hosting account. You’ll need to do this before transferring your files to confirm you have a live server for migration.

Log into the control panel of your new hosting and set up the same folder structure as your current one. If your site has databases, create new databases in the new host’s control panel to match the old structure. A well-organized account contributes to a smooth transition to the new hosting server.

Step 4: Transfer Your Website Files

man between two laptops uploading and downloading files

Now, it’s time to transfer your files from the old host to the new hosting server. If you manually backed up your files using an FTP client, you can now upload them to the new server. Make sure all database configurations are correct, and update any necessary connection settings within your website files.

If your site uses a content management system, you need to update the configuration files with the new database details. For websites with more complex structures, consider using manual migration tools to ensure data integrity throughout the process.

Step 5: Update DNS Settings

After your files are transferred, you’ll need to update the domain nameservers to point to your new web host. This directs visitors to the new server instead of the old one.

Log into your domain registrar and update the Domain Name System (DNS) settings to match those provided by your new host. Keep in mind that DNS changes can take up to 48 hours to propagate fully, but your site may start loading from the new server sooner.

Step 6: Test Your Website on the New Host

Before finalizing the site migration, thoroughly test your website on the new hosting server. Use a temporary URL or modify your host file to view your site on the new host before the DNS updates fully. Verify that all website elements, including images, plugins, and database-driven content, are functioning correctly.

Additionally, be prepared for possible multi-factor authentication (MFA) prompts when accessing accounts from a new location, as many web hosts enforce MFA for added security. This extra layer of protection guarantees that only authorized users can access sensitive areas of your hosting environment.

Step 7: Monitor and Finalize the Migration

After DNS propagation, monitor your site on the new hosting to ensure everything runs properly. Keep an eye on load times, broken links, or any missing files. Once you’re confident the migration was done correctly, you can cancel your old web host account.

It’s a good idea to keep your old account active for a short period, just in case any issues arise during the migration. If everything looks good, you’ve completed the website migration successfully!

Final Words

Migrating your website to a new host requires careful planning and attention to detail, but each step keeps your site stable and functional throughout the transition. Addressing potential challenges early, like database configurations and DNS updates, paves the way for a smooth migration and a seamless experience for your users.

Now that you’re familiar with the process, it’s time to start planning your migration. Evaluate your current needs and explore reliable hosting options that will help your website thrive in its new environment.


Leave a Reply

Avatar placeholder

Your email address will not be published. Required fields are marked *